Transaction 520ce016879f6433cfa9276d64e51c310c555d042a1b1cc2a089f95ecf36f75e

1 Input
2 Outputs
  • 520ce016879f6433cfa9276d64e51c310c555d042a1b1cc2a089f95ecf36f75e:0
  • value  1000000000
    address  3GjmXAborp3Ji2ibaSrA1pGUZfgJzzbHaL
  • 520ce016879f6433cfa9276d64e51c310c555d042a1b1cc2a089f95ecf36f75e:1
  • value  649969918
    address  3KCHCGoykQ1H588gtvDG7X1SnVy3QZHnZN